加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.ruian888.cn/)- 科技、操作系统、数据工具、数据湖、智能数字人!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ql速通:后端工程师SQL优化与数据库管理指南

发布时间:2025-12-03 12:52:20 所属栏目:MsSql教程 来源:DaWei
导读:   MsSql速通:后端工程师SQL优化与数据库管理指南  对于后端工程师来说,掌握SQL优化和数据库管理是提升系统性能的关键。了解基本的查询语句和索引机制,能够显著提高数据访问效率。  

  MsSql速通:后端工程师SQL优化与数据库管理指南


  对于后端工程师来说,掌握SQL优化和数据库管理是提升系统性能的关键。了解基本的查询语句和索引机制,能够显著提高数据访问效率。


  在编写SQL时,应避免使用SELECT ,而是明确指定需要的字段。这样可以减少数据传输量,降低服务器负担。同时,合理使用WHERE子句来过滤数据,避免全表扫描。


  索引是提升查询速度的重要工具,但并非越多越好。应在经常查询的列上创建索引,如主键、外键或常用筛选条件字段。需要注意的是,过多的索引会增加写入操作的开销。


  事务处理也是数据库管理中的重要部分。合理使用BEGIN TRANSACTION和COMMIT/ROLLBACK,确保数据的一致性和完整性。特别是在处理多步骤操作时,事务能有效防止数据损坏。


  定期维护数据库,包括更新统计信息、重建或重组索引,有助于保持数据库的良好性能。通过SQL Server Management Studio(SSMS)可以方便地进行这些操作。


2025AI生成图片,仅供参考

  监控数据库性能,使用动态管理视图(DMVs)和性能计数器,可以帮助识别瓶颈。例如,查看执行计划、等待类型和资源使用情况,有助于定位问题所在。


  理解锁和阻塞机制,能够帮助避免死锁和长时间等待的问题。合理设计应用程序逻辑,减少对同一资源的频繁访问,是解决此类问题的有效方法。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章